This legendary train has been romantically tied to stories by Agatha Christie and other classic writers—no wonder it’s gained a reputation for mystery and intrigue. Its vintage carriages have decades of history, dating back to the original Orient Express that began captivating travelers in the late 19th century. However, modern comforts abound: air-conditioning, sumptuous beds, and en-suite facilities blend with that old-world charm to create a perfect balance between past and present.
If you’ve ever read Christie’s whodunit set on a luxurious train, you already have an idea of the setting—though rest assured, your journey will be free of fictional drama (unless you count how dramatically gorgeous those panoramic views can be).
Seats and cabins are limited, especially during peak travel seasons like spring and early summer, so reserving well in advance is key. Routes vary—one of the most popular runs from London to Venice, taking you through dramatic alpine vistas and culminating in the romantic gondolas of Venice.
Since many travelers find it’s a once-in-a-lifetime splurge, consider going all out—treat yourself to the higher-tier suites for a regal vibe that’s hard to beat. A little secret: booking during ‘shoulder seasons’ can sometimes score you better rates, and you’ll often avoid the busiest crowds.

This legendary route spans from Chur in Switzerland to Tirano in Italy, passing through areas so picturesque that UNESCO declared them a World Heritage site. Along the way, you’ll glide over historic bridges, swirl through hairpin tunnels, and watch as towering peaks give way to rolling vineyards. The journey itself typically takes about four hours, but it’s the sort of trip you’ll wish could last longer.
Some travelers claim winter offers the most magical views, when snow-capped summits illuminate the landscape under crisp sunshine. Others argue summertime is unforgettable, with vibrant floral blooms framing every scenic pass. Personally, I think both seasons bring their own charm, so you can’t go wrong.
If you love capturing unforgettable moments, then the Bernina route will keep your camera clicking. The Brusio Spiral Viaduct is a favorite for Instagrammers, thanks to its incredible curve that feels like a real-life toy train set. On clear days, you can also catch reflections of glaciers in the alpine lakes—making for a serene shot you’ll be proud to share.

A different kind of unforgettable awaits in Africa. If you’re after pure elegance combined with safari-like sightseeing, the Blue Train in South Africa is hard to beat. This legendary route runs between Pretoria and Cape Town, giving you a front-row seat to sun-kissed plains, majestic mountains, and occasional glimpses of wildlife roaming in the distance.
Travelers often rave about the Rovos Rail too. It’s beloved for restoring vintage locomotives and carriages to their former glory, treating guests to an experience that’s part luxury hotel, part time capsule. It’s not every day you get to sip a fine South African wine while rolling past herds of zebras in the golden evening light.
